MIDB

Επιστρέφει μια συμβολοσειρά κειμένου ενός κειμένου DBCS. Οι παράμετροι καθορίζουν την αρχική θέση και τον αριθμό των χαρακτήρων.

Εικονίδιο συμβουλής

Αυτή η συνάρτηση είναι διαθέσιμη από το LibreOffice 4.2.


Σύνταξη

MIDB("Κείμενο"; Έναρξη; Αριθμός_bytes)

Κείμενο είναι το κείμενο που περιέχει τους χαρακτήρες που θα εξαχθούν.

Έναρξη είναι η θέση του πρώτου χαρακτήρα στο κείμενο που θα εξαχθεί.

Το Αριθμός_bytes καθορίζει τον αριθμό των χαρακτήρων που θα επιστρέψει το MIDB από κείμενο, σε ψηφιολέξεις (byte).

Παράδειγμα

=MIDB("中国";1;0) επιστρέφει "" (0 ψηφιολέξεις (byte) είναι πάντα μια κενή συμβολοσειρά).

=MIDB("中国";1;1) επιστρέφει " " (1 ψηφιολέξη (byte) είναι μόνο μισός χαρακτήρας DBCS και επομένως το αποτέλεσμα είναι ένας χαρακτήρας κενού διαστήματος).

=MIDB("中国";1;2) επιστρέφει "中" (2 ψηφιολέξεις (byte) αποτελούν έναν πλήρη χαρακτήρα DBCS).

=MIDB("中国";1;3) επιστρέφει "中 " (3 ψηφιολέξεις (byte) αποτελούν ενάμιση χαρακτήρα DBCS· η τελευταία ψηφιολέξη έχει ως αποτέλεσμα ένα κενό διάστημα).

=MIDB("中国";1;4) επιστρέφει "中国" (4 ψηφιολέξεις (byte) αποτελούν δύο πλήρεις χαρακτήρες DBCS).

=MIDB("中国";2;1) επιστρέφει " " (η θέση ψηφιολέξης (byte) 2 δεν βρίσκεται στην αρχή ενός χαρακτήρα σε μια συμβολοσειρά DBCS· επιστρέφεται 1 χαρακτήρας κενού).

=MIDB("中国";2;2) επιστρέφει " " (η θέση ψηφιολέξης (byte) 2 δείχνει στο τελευταίο μισό του πρώτου χαρακτήρα στη συμβολοσειρά DBCS. Οι 2 ψηφιολέξεις που ζητούνται αποτελούν επομένως το τελευταίο μισό του πρώτου χαρακτήρα και το πρώτο μισό του δεύτερου χαρακτήρα στη συμβολοσειρά. Συνεπώς, επιστρέφονται 2 χαρακτήρες διαστήματος).

=MIDB("中国";2;3) επιστρέφει " 国" (η θέση ψηφιολέξης (byte) 2 δεν βρίσκεται στην αρχή ενός χαρακτήρα σε μια συμβολοσειρά DBCS· επιστρέφεται ένας χαρακτήρας κενού για τη θέση ψηφιολέξης 2).

=MIDB("中国";3;1) επιστρέφει " " (η θέση ψηφιολέξης (byte) 3 βρίσκεται στην αρχή ενός χαρακτήρα σε μια συμβολοσειρά DBCS, αλλά 1 ψηφιολέξη είναι μόνο μισός χαρακτήρας DBCS και επομένως επιστρέφεται ένας χαρακτήρας κενού διαστήματος).

=MIDB("中国";3;2) επιστρέφει "国" (η θέση ψηφιολέξης (byte) 3 βρίσκεται στην αρχή ενός χαρακτήρα σε μια συμβολοσειρά DBCS και 2 ψηφιολέξεις αποτελούν έναν χαρακτήρα DBCS).

=MIDB("office";2;3) επιστρέφει "ffi" (η θέση ψηφιολέξης (byte) 2 βρίσκεται στην αρχή ενός χαρακτήρα σε μια συμβολοσειρά που δεν είναι DBCS και 3 ψηφιολέξεις μιας συμβολοσειράς που δεν είναι DBCS αποτελούν 3 χαρακτήρες).

Παρακαλούμε, υποστηρίξτε μας!

Παρακαλούμε, υποστηρίξτε μας!